Pinetop-Lakeside, Arizona Climate Data

Pinetop-Lakeside, Arizona has a Cold Semi-Arid Climate climate (Köppen classification: BSk). Average annual temperatures range from 34.9 °F (low) to 65.2 °F (high). Annual precipitation averages 21.4 Inches. Pinetop-Lakeside is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 6b.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around May 11 - May 20 through the first frost around Oct. 1 - Oct. 10.

Monthly Average Climate Data for Pinetop-Lakeside, Arizona

Average monthly temperatures and precipitation Switch to Celsius / Metric
MonthAvg. LowAvg. HighAvg. Precip
January19.9 °F46.3 °F1.96 in.
February22.4 °F49.5 °F1.8 in.
March26.4 °F55.6 °F1.77 in.
April31.0 °F63.3 °F0.79 in.
May38.5 °F72.1 °F0.72 in.
June46.4 °F82.9 °F0.53 in.
July53.8 °F84.3 °F3.37 in.
August52.9 °F81.3 °F3.48 in.
September46.5 °F77.0 °F1.82 in.
October35.4 °F67.3 °F1.68 in.
November26.4 °F55.9 °F1.41 in.
December19.7 °F46.3 °F2.03 in.
Annual34.9 °F65.2 °F21.36 in.
